TS8388B 8-bit 1Gsps ADC Analog input Terminations

Post Date:
07/16/07 
Question:
What are the recommended termination schemes for the analog input of the TS8388B 8-bit 1Gsps ADC?
Answer:
The recommended termination schemes for the TS8388B 8-bit 1Gsps ADC depend on both the package option of the ADC and the mode of implementation (differential or single-ended mode).
1- TS8388B 8-bit 1Gsps ADC in CQFP package (With and without heatspreader)
- Differential mode
In this case, each VIN and VINB signals require an external 50 Ohm reverse termination, as illustrated in the following figure.



- Single-ended mode
In this case, each VIN and VINB signals require an external 50 Ohm reverse termination. In addition, the unused signal VINB has to be grounded via a 50 Ohm resistor. This leads to terminating the double signal VINB by a 25 Ohm resistor to ground, as illustrated in the right part of the following figure


2- TS8388B 8-bit 1Gsps ADC in CBGA package
In the case of the ADC in the CBGA68 package, the reverse 50 Ohm terminations are already provided on the top of the package. This means that no additional external reverse termination is required. Nevertheless, in single-ended mode, the user has no choice but terminate the VINB signal to ground via a 50 Ohm resistor (see below).
